MC 18-14 Montgomery County – City of Takoma Park – Alcoholic Beverages – Class B On– and Off–Sale License
Sponsor Delegate Hucker, Senator Raskin, & Delegates Hixson & Mizeur
Synopsis For the purpose of continuing an off–sale privilege to the Class B beer and light wine license issued for hotels and restaurants in the City of Takoma Park; and generally relating to Class B beer and light wine, hotel and restaurant licenses in the City of Takoma Park.
